Settle into a rustic stay with indoor basics and outdoor space for simple camping. Cook, dine, and relax while using the central bathhouse nearby.
Cancel 30+ days before your stay for a 90% refund or 15–29 days before for a 75% refund. Within 14 days, receive a 50% refund only if your stay is rebooked. A $10 cancellation fee applies. Full refund if Miller's Landing cancels due to weather; rain does not count as a cancellation.
Well-behaved dogs are welcome. Keep your dog leashed at all times; dogs are not allowed at the cafe.
Observe quiet hours from 10 p.m. to 8 a.m.
No laundry is available at The Magic Bus.

Booked a fishing charter with captain Judd and Stonie. The weather was less than desirable for fishing, let alone leaving the bay. Judd is a skilled captain and even better at finding kings. 8 guys on a boat was a little tight, but it works if you pay attention. It took a minute but once we were on tge fish, everyone took turns reeling in silvers and kings. My only disappointment is how the fish got divided at the end. I caught 4 silvers and my uncle caught two of the biggest kings. Somehow I only got 3 fish worth of fillers and they swapped his second biggest catch with the other groups small one. No big deal. I had also read that captain Jack's would be open to pack and flash freeze our catch. We ended up having to use J-dock. They informed us that they do not flash freeze so we had to ship the fish rather than check it on our flight home. All in all great crew, and the half day is totally worth it. Just know if its bad weather, you won't get to fish for rockfish. Location note: don't follow Google maps, just pay for parking in the north lot and walk to the wood deck behind the shops near pier walkway "c". You'll see a small little office to check in at.
